Do you have swirls on your vinyl, Kenny? I have hexis vinyl on my roof. I dried part of it with a waffle weave towel and I got a few swirls on it. From vinyl experts, I hear you never want to take a mitt and rub it in. A good vinyl can be cleaned with a delicate microfiber and glass cleaner . Also, a pressure wash prior to remove major debris.
